Glengarnock Avenue, London house prices

Homes in Glengarnock Avenue, London have a median sold price of £225,000 — every figure here comes straight from HM Land Registry. Over the past decade prices are −7% in cash — but −33% once inflation is stripped out.

How Glengarnock Avenue, London compares

Rank in the town
14525th of 21,424 streets in London
Rank in the postcode district
233rd of 391 streets in E14
Against the town median
21% below the London median of £285,000
Against England & Wales
43% above the national median of £157,000
